Chocho The Ninja (Alpha) Is Here!!!


Long time no see… Well I’m back and it’s time for my second game here on gamejolt.
It is a platformer (side-scroller), where you play as Chocho the adorable little ninja, who has been tossed into the labyrinth of the immortals for their games and amusement. You have to help Chocho deal with enemies, lying immortals, the riddlemaster and fake portals!
Now all sounds dandy but remember I use open source graphics and my skills as programmer aren’t exactly “pro” either :P… I apologise for the slightly funky player controls.
As far as bugs go there should be many but the build should be playable to the end. Again this is alpha so don’t judge me if I’m wrong… :D
This game won’t see constant patching like my other one it will only receive bug fixes and slight improvements every now and then. The only thing I plan to do is connect the game to gamejolt api if I can, since it all read has end game stats.
